Since metal is a much better thermal conductor than glass (glass is an insulator) using a metal shaker allows the heat from your hands to heat up the drink/ice that is inside of the shaker much more than it would if you used a glass shaker. For the best drinks you should either prechill your metal shaker or use a glass shaker. The ice will melt less while still getting the drink just as cool.
